The following reports are user-submitted and not independently verified. Consider them alongside the aggregated signals above.

A
Anonymous
Suspicious

Just like all the other dodgy ones, this page says something like "your phone will be disconnected, press 1 for English, 2 for Chinese". I didn't bother pressing anything.

A
Anonymous
Suspicious

Got a call about an $800 dodgy transaction. They were right into it, wanting my banking details, but I told them to rack off!

A
Anonymous
Suspicious

Got this call about “updating health insurance info,” but the kicker is, I don’t even have health insurance. What’s the deal here?

A
Anonymous
Spam

The message said my phone would be disconnected and to press 'Q' for English and '2' for Chinese. Total nonsense!

S
Spiegel
Scam

The phone identified it as a scammer call and didn't ring. The scammer robot played nice tinkling music and left a message in Chinese. I'm getting sick of deleting these things from my message bank.:(

Y
Yap
Scam

I received a call with an automated female voice delivering a national emergency alert. The options given were to press 1 for English and 2 for Chinese, but I chose to hang up instead.

M
Mori
Scam

I received a scam call from an automated machine asking if I was a Chinese student, which seemed very suspicious and clearly indicates a scam attempt.
